In light of the rigorous quality standards imposed by the automotive industry, semiconductor companies are progressively implementing Part Average Testing (PAT) to enhance product reliability. This approach aims to pinpoint and eradicate "outlier" components that may pass standard testing but exhibit atypical characteristics, thus alleviating long-term quality and reliability issues. Through comprehensive statistical evaluations of various devices and adjustments to the pass/fail criteria, PAT facilitates the early identification of these faulty parts, ensuring that only top-grade components are sent out in production batches. Although Part Average Testing (PAT), as detailed in the Automotive Electronics Council AEC-Q001-Rev C guidelines, mainly concentrates on DPM methodologies for normal (Gaussian) distributions, many practical situations involve non-conforming distributions. Therefore, it becomes crucial to adopt specialized PAT outlier detection methods to avert substantial yield losses or incorrect outlier designations. SimSolid represents a groundbreaking advancement in simulation technology tailored for engineers, designers, and analysts alike. Capable of conducting structural analyses on comprehensive CAD assemblies in mere minutes, SimSolid streamlines the simulation process by removing the need for geometry preparation and meshing, which are often tedious and prone to errors in traditional methods.
With its ability to quickly simulate various design scenarios under realistic conditions, users can work with any CAD model, including those in the early stages of development. The platform's tolerance for imprecise geometry allows for analyses without the necessity to simplify designs beforehand.
Furthermore, SimSolid accommodates all connection types—such as bolts, nuts, bonded joints, rivets, and sliding interactions—and provides analysis for linear static, modal, and thermal properties. This advanced tool also encompasses intricate coupled effects, nonlinear behaviors, and dynamic responses, making it a versatile choice for comprehensive engineering evaluations. PV Elite® is a robust software solution designed for the design, analysis, and evaluation of pressure vessels and heat exchangers. Featuring an intuitive interface, it facilitates quick mastery, making it an ideal option for users who require immediate engagement and confidence in their safety code calculations. The program thoroughly examines the entire vessel to ensure adherence to all relevant wall thickness standards and stress analysis requirements for various configurations, such as vertical towers and horizontal units. Moreover, it offers tools for assessing and re-rating existing vessels, inclusive of Fitness for Service assessments.
